Depends on the pump. Is it "self priming". If not, I fill my tank up till water exits the vent, then turn on pump. By doing this, the vent is normally located above the pump. If water exits the vent, water should reach the pump and prime it.

Could also be a bad impeller in pump, depending on the type pump it is. Best wishes
